Manufacturer Reason for Recall | The firm has received 7 reports of malfunction for the device in which the hooks have broken off, potentially leading the sling to slip out of the sling bar and causing the patient to fall. |
FDA Determined Cause 2 | Use error |
| Action | On February 4, 2019, the firm notified customers of the recall via Urgent Field Safety Notice letter. The letter alerted customers to the recalled product.
The firm stated that all new 2-Point Sling Bars are now equipped with metal alloy hooks instead of the previously used composite hooks. As part of this recall, the firm will replace the recalled devices with the new design.
Distributors were asked to do the following:
1) Read the instructions, and complete and return the customer response form
2) Notify affected customers of the recall
3) Review the list of sales records from Etac Supply Gjvik and supply additional information from your records.
4) Identify and contact end-customers/users and decide the requirement for ordering new units
5) Order new 2-Point Sling Bars from Etac Supply Gjvik
6) Ship replacement units to end customers accompanied by replacement instructions (see user manual) and the Consignee Form. The End-User/Customer must perform the replacement and fill the replacement records (green fields) in the consignee form and return a signed copy to the distributor.
7) Receive the signed Consignee Form from end-users/customers. Perform weekly reporting to Etac Supply Gjvik in the same spreadsheet that contains the sales records. The signed Consignee Forms must be returned to Etac Supply Gjvik as a complete package upon finalizing all replacements. |
